## Grocery Savings

### 1. Embrace Coupons

Coupons are a powerful tool in the world of savings. Here are some strategies to maximize your coupon use:

– **Digital Coupons:** Many grocery stores offer digital coupons that can be loaded onto your loyalty card. Sign up for store newsletters to receive notifications about the latest deals and exclusive coupons.

– **Coupon Apps:** Download apps like Ibotta, Rakuten, or Honey, which offer cash-back rewards and additional coupons. These platforms allow you to earn money back on your purchases, making your savings even more substantial.

– **Stacking Coupons:** Some stores allow you to stack manufacturer coupons with store coupons. This means you can use both to maximize your savings on a single item.

### 2. Plan Your Meals

Meal planning is an effective way to reduce food waste and save money. Here’s how to get started:

– **Weekly Planning:** Dedicate a day each week to plan your meals. Create a shopping list based on your planned meals to avoid impulse purchases.

– **Use Seasonal Produce:** Incorporate seasonal fruits and vegetables into your meals. They are often cheaper and fresher than out-of-season produce.

– **Batch Cooking:** Prepare meals in bulk and freeze portions for later use. This not only saves time but also reduces the temptation to order takeout on busy days.

### 3. Buy Generic Brands

Generic or store-brand products often provide the same quality as name-brand items at a fraction of the cost. Don’t hesitate to try these alternatives, especially for staples like rice, pasta, and canned goods. Many stores have a satisfaction guarantee, allowing you to return products if you’re not satisfied.

## Household Item Savings

### 4. Bulk Buying

Buying in bulk can lead to significant savings, especially for non-perishable items. Here are some tips for bulk buying:

– **Join a Warehouse Club:** Membership-based stores like Costco or Sam’s Club offer discounts on bulk purchases. If you have a large family or frequently entertain guests, these clubs can be a great investment.

– **Purchase Non-Perishables:** Items like toilet paper, cleaning supplies, and canned goods can be bought in larger quantities without the risk of spoilage.

– **Share with Friends:** If you’re hesitant to buy in bulk due to storage concerns, consider splitting bulk purchases with friends or family. This way, you can enjoy the savings without overwhelming your storage space.

### 5. DIY Household Products

Creating your own household products can be a fun and cost-effective way to save. Here are a few DIY ideas:

– **All-Purpose Cleaner:** Mix equal parts of water and vinegar in a spray bottle for a natural cleaning solution that’s effective and inexpensive.

– **Laundry Detergent:** You can make your own laundry detergent using simple ingredients like washing soda, borax, and bar soap.

– **Personal Care Products:** Many personal care items, such as body scrubs or face masks, can be made at home with kitchen staples like sugar, olive oil, or honey.

## Daily Needs Savings

### 6. Utilize Loyalty Programs

Many retailers offer loyalty programs that reward you for your purchases. Here’s how to make the most of them:

– **Sign Up:** Join loyalty programs for stores you frequently shop at. These programs often provide exclusive discounts and rewards points that can be redeemed for future purchases.

– **Track Your Points:** Keep an eye on your points balance and be aware of any upcoming promotions. Some stores offer double points days or special discounts for members.

### 7. Shop Sales and Clearance

Always be on the lookout for sales and clearance items. Here are some tips to maximize your savings:

– **Weekly Circulars:** Check your local grocery store’s weekly circular for sales and discounts. Plan your shopping trip around these sales to save money on essential items.

– **End-of-Season Sales:** Retailers often mark down seasonal items at the end of the season. Stock up on items like holiday decorations, summer gear, or winter clothing during these sales.

– **Clearance Sections:** Don’t forget to check the clearance sections in stores. You can often find great deals on items that are slightly damaged or nearing their expiration date.

### 8. Use Cashback Credit Cards Wisely

If you use credit cards, consider opting for one that offers cashback on grocery and household purchases. Here are some tips:

– **Pay Off Your Balance:** To avoid interest charges, always pay off your balance in full each month. This way, you can enjoy the benefits of cashback without incurring debt.

– **Maximize Categories:** Some credit cards offer higher cashback rates for specific categories like groceries or gas. Use these cards strategically to maximize your savings.
